A 30 MVA generator with 15% reactance is connected to a bus bar. A 25 MVA transformer with 10%      reactance is also connected through a 10% bus bas reactor to the same bus bar. Both of these reactance is      based on 25 MVA. If a feeder taken out from the bus bars through a circuit breaker develops a three-phase      fault, what should be the appropriate rating of the current breaker?
